Subject: Memtrace cut-over complete

Team,

Cut-over to Memtrace v2 for GPU memory profiling finished last night. Old v1 agents are disabled; any tickets referencing v1 dashboards should be closed as resolved-by-migration. Sampling overhead is now under 2% and allocation traces include kernel names. Known gap: profiles older than 30 days were not migrated. Point customers at the v2 docs for setup questions. For reference when troubleshooting, the agent now runs with the following configuration.

settings of bagaf-bawip:
[aldax]
port = 5000
region = south-4
host = aldax.brasklabs.corp
team = brivan
timeout_ms = 2000
retries = 2

Memo – Supplier Contract Renewal

To: Sales Leads
From: T. Vannick, Procurement

The Corvast Materials contract expires end of quarter. Renewal terms are agreed in principle: three years, 4% price escalator, improved delivery SLAs for the Halwick depot. Do not discuss terms with clients until signature. Final approval sits with the executive committee. The confidential planning note appears below.

board note of kagup-tajep: Only 63 of the 463 pilot accounts renewed Norys, so a churn review is set for August 7. Brivanax Foods is in early talks to buy Rusirax Systems for about $168.1 million.

INTERNAL MEMO — Orvane Reseller Programme

To the Board: the Orvane reseller programme has onboarded nineteen partners across the Kellwyn and Dastromere regions since launch. Margin tiers were recalibrated last month after feedback that the entry tier was uncompetitive; early indicators show improved partner-sourced pipeline. Training completion remains below target at 62%, and we are introducing a certification deadline to address this. The programme's relationship to our wider expansion strategy is set out in the confidential note below.

board note of bageg-kajog: The board signed off on a budget of $30.9 million for Project Istion. The renewal with Fraielox Partners closes at $40.2 million a year, 53 percent above the last contract.